As a normal practice, towel should be kept away from the spring water. Most people use plain white or light colored towels.
The twoels are kept wrapped around one's body even while in the bath. For segregated baths you would enter naked. On the otherhand, for men it is generally bad form to let your towel enter the water regardless of mixed or segregated bathing. I never been to mixed. And all my trips to an onsen in Japan, I was always naked when enjoying an onsen. I heard that it is bad manner to have ones hair and towel get into the water.
